Mastering the Basics: Rules and Equipment of Football

To play football, you need a ball, a field, and two teams with eleven players on each side. The goal of the game is to score more goals than the other team by getting the ball into the opposing team’s net. The game is divided into two halves, each lasting 45 minutes, with a 15-minute break in between.

The basic rules of football state that players cannot touch the ball with their hands or arms, except for the goalkeeper within their designated area. If a player commits a foul, the opposing team is awarded a free kick or penalty kick. The game also has offside rules that prohibit players from being in an offside position when the ball is passed to them.

Players wear a uniform consisting of a jersey, shorts, socks, and cleats. The goalkeeper wears special gloves and a different colored jersey than the rest of the team. The ball used in football is round and made of leather or synthetic materials.

From Offense to Defense: Understanding the Positions and Strategies of Football

In football, there are different positions that players can play, each with specific roles and responsibilities. The goalkeeper is the last line of defense and tries to prevent the opposing team from scoring. The defenders protect the goal and prevent attackers from getting close to the goal.

The midfielders are responsible for controlling the game’s pace and passing the ball to their teammates, both on offense and defense. The forwards are the team’s primary goal scorers and are skilled at dribbling past defenders and finishing chances.

Football strategies vary depending on the team’s strengths, weaknesses, and the opponent’s style of play. Teams can play defensively, focusing on preventing the opposing team from scoring, or offensively, with a more attacking style of play. Tactical decisions such as substitutions and formations can also impact a team’s chances of winning.
